myMySQL数据库 engine表示什么 MySQL数据库使用教程

凤凰 2021-1-19 90 1/19

mysql engine表示存储引擎,存储引擎是MySQL中具体的与文件打交道的子系统,MySQL的存储引擎是插件式的,它根据MySQL AB公司提供的文件访问层的一个抽象接口来定制一种文件访问机制。

myMySQL数据库 engine表示什么 MySQL数据库使用教程

Engine:存储引擎

存储引擎是MySQL中具体的与文件打交道的子系统。也是MySQL最具有特色的一个地方。

MySQL的存储引擎是插件式的。它根据MySQL AB公司提供的文件访问层的一个抽象接口来定制一种文件访问机制(这种访问机制就叫存储引擎)。

现在有很多种存储引擎,各个存储引擎的优势各不一样,最常用的MyISAM,InnoDB,BDB。

默认下MySQL是使用MyISAM引擎,它查询速度快,有较好的索引优化和数据压缩技术。但是它不支持事务。

InnoDB支持事务,并且提供行级的锁定,应用也相当广泛。

MySQL也支持自己定制存储引擎,甚至一个库中不同的表使用不同的存储引擎,这些都是允许的。

推荐:《mysql教程》

以上就是mysql engine表示什么的详细内容,更多请关注本站其它相关文章!

- THE END -

凤凰

1月19日09:23

最后修改:2021年1月19日
0

非特殊说明,本博所有文章均为博主原创。